Our read on this product
These curtains quietly solve the annoyance of intrusive streetlights or porch lights, and the lack of privacy that comes with glass doors. The tool-free installation is a significant plus, meaning you can hang them up in minutes without needing rods or hardware, which is a practical win for renters or anyone who dislikes DIY projects. They effectively block out a significant amount of light, helping to keep rooms darker and potentially reducing energy costs by adding a layer of insulation.
The fabric itself feels substantial, with a triple-weave construction that contributes to its blackout capabilities and durability. While they're designed to block light and offer privacy, they also manage to look elegant, fitting well with various home decor styles without being overly fussy. Cleaning is straightforward with machine washability, making them a low-maintenance addition to your home's comfort and aesthetic.
What makes it stand out
- Attaches directly to the door frame with an adhesive strip, eliminating the need for a curtain rod.
- Triple-weave fabric offers substantial light blocking without feeling heavy or overly thick.
- Wrinkle-resistant polyester fabric means they often look good straight out of the package or after a quick iron.
When this isn't the right fit
- If you need 100% blackout, these may not meet your needs as they block 85%-95%.
Real-world notes
- The adhesive strip method for hanging is secure but may leave residue on some surfaces.
